Sinking Ship Nigeria (SS Nigeria), a Poem by Akano Abdulmalik.

Photo Credit
There it is and it was
In its wooden glory
There it is SS Nigeria
Look at the helm
Look st the main deck
Look at the wheel
Look at the captain's cabin
Look at the skylight
Look at the cannons, light and heavy.

What has she not?
What be missing?
Why be the same route we treading?
Why isn't the captain calling?
Why are the officers meddling?
Why are they preventing the captain from thinking?
Port some say
Starboard another say.
Indeed one be the way
Why is it the mind of the captain won't sway?
Why is he stiff on the wheel?
Where the the first mate?
Where he be i cant locate?
I see him with the captain
What he be whispering?
Why the captain be smiling?
Why, I know the smile.
It be the smile of greed.
It has been smiled by captains past.
Then, our destiny has been cast
How long would we last?
That smile be the smile of the ones before him
The future of this ship be dim.

The skies are dark ahead
I hear it, the pit and patter of the rain on the deck
Stop rain the deck already be a wreck
It hath been holed it be rotting
It hath hurt the crew
The sick bay be ill
The hurt crew member it cannot heal
Then I heard a scream
The all familiar name
Pirates!
In their glory around
Bout abound
To your stations go laddies
Nay not one moved
The gun powder be wet, they said
The guns be rusty they said
Cannons be rusty they said
Then I said we be dead.
Our faces in fear it white
In our gloom the captians face be light
Drop the sail he ordered.
I was aghast
For the ship he didn't care
His way of leadership rare
No, it be common to the black seas
The captain be focused on island before him
I be focused on the maelstrom before him
All hope lost at the what cost
At the cost of a familiar chink
In despair I resign

Admist the end I ask
What will kill us first?
They responded that be an easy task
For neither the pirates nor the maelstrom
But our own inaction and the pirates action
We have died
Good bye sinking ship Nigeria.
